FSYA5000 series direct piping type (5120 Series)
Detailed description
Energy-Efficient Operation
The standard valve configuration draws 0.4W during continuous operation. For applications where minimizing power usage is a priority, models equipped with power-saving circuitry consume only 0.1W. This reduced electrical demand makes the series appropriate for equipment where multiple valves are in use or where control systems have limited output capacity. Lower coil heat generation also contributes to extended service life in continuously energized applications.
Response and Cycling Performance
Under 0.5MPa operating conditions, the valve achieves response times within 19 to 30 milliseconds. This consistent reaction speed supports applications requiring precise timing of actuator movements. The maximum operating frequency reaches 5Hz, accommodating moderate to high-speed cycling requirements found in automated machinery and repetitive task operations.
Manual Override Provisions
Each unit includes a non-locking push-type manual override button as standard equipment. This feature permits manual shifting of the valve position during initial commissioning, troubleshooting, or setup procedures without energizing the solenoid. Select variants incorporate a push-to-lock mechanism, allowing the manual position to be maintained for extended periods when continuous manual operation is required during maintenance or testing.
Technical Specifications Summary
Operating Pressure Range: Internal pilot configuration accepts 0.1 to 0.7 MPa. External pilot configuration operates from -100 kPa to 0.7 MPa, accommodating vacuum or low-pressure applications.
Environmental Tolerance: Ambient and fluid temperatures ranging from -10 to 50°C are permissible, covering typical indoor industrial conditions without special provisions.
Ingress Protection: The IP65 rating provides defense against dust entry and low-pressure water jets, suitable for general manufacturing environments where occasional exposure to moisture or particulates occurs.
